Nd3GaNiS7 is an experimental ternary metal sulfide compound containing neodymium, gallium, and nickel elements, representing a rare-earth transition metal chalcogenide in the research phase. This material family is primarily of interest in solid-state chemistry and materials research for potential applications in thermoelectric conversion, magnetic devices, and energy storage systems, though industrial deployment remains limited pending further characterization of performance and scalability.
